==Ethnic groups== Most Belizeans are of multiracial descent. About 52.9% are Mestizo, 25.9% are [[Creole peoples|Creole]], 11.3% [[Maya peoples|Maya]], 6.1.% [[Garifuna people|Garifuna]], 3.9% [[Indo-Caribbean|East Indian]], 3.6% [[Mennonites]], 1.2% [[White people|White]], 1% [[Asians|Asian]], 1.2% Other and 0.3% Unknown.<ref name="CIABELIZE">{{citation|url=https://www.cia.gov/the-world-factbook/countries/belize/|title=World Factbook CENTRAL AMERICA : BELIZE|work=[[The World Factbook]]|date=July 12, 2018}} {{PD-notice}}</ref> === Maya === Because Belize's original Maya peoples were decimated by disease and wars or fled to Mexico and Guatemala, most of the country's Maya today are descended from other groups. The current Maya population consists mainly of three language groups. The Yucatec fled to Belize in the late 1840s to escape the [[Caste War]] in [[Yucatán (state)|Yucatán]], [[Mexico]]. Their descendants live in the [[Orange Walk District|Orange Walk]] and [[Corozal District|Corozal]] districts, which border on Mexico. Before the massive migration of Yucatec Maya from Mexico to Belize, a local Yucatec Maya group named the Iciache Maya already inhabited the land. Today most Yucatec Maya work in the sugar cane industry. In the 1870s-1880s, many [[Q'eqchi' people|Q'eqchi']] fled from Alta Verapaz, Guatemala, where their communal land were seizured for coffee plantations, where they were forced into service. They settled villages in the Toledo district. Living near rivers and streams, they are primarily farmers, though many younger people now work in tourism, and on shrimp, banana and citrus plantations. The [[Mopan people|Mopan]]s originated in Belize, but most were driven out to [[Guatemala]] after the British displaced Spanish in a struggle that took most of the 18th century. They returned to Belize in 1886, running from enslavement and taxation in [[Petén (department)|Petén]]. The Cayo district and San Antonio in the Toledo district are their homes now. Q'eqchi' and Mopan have intermarried, though the two languages remain distinct and mutually unintelligible.
